Lawson Eugene “Gene” Bezanson
1926-2019
Lawson Eugene “Gene” Bezanson passed away
peacefully on Tuesday, September 10, 2019 in his 93rd year in Abbie J.
Lane Memorial – QEII, Halifax. Born in South Alton on
December 14, 1926, he was a son of the late Norman and Lola (Corbett)
Bezanson. Lawson owned and operated a farm in Torbrook Mines. In 1958,
he began his career as a plumber, steam fitter with the construction
engineering section of CFB Greenwood until his retirement in 1986. He
then joined the Woodlot Owners Association of Nova Scotia working many
years at the Silviculture and planting trees on his land in Torbrook
Mines. In 1996 he was the regional winner of the Woodland Owner of the
Year award. Lawson moved to Centreville in 2002 after his marriage to
Vivian. His love of the outdoors carried on by planting his garden and
cutting his own wood. He and Vivian led an active life enjoying
dancing, the cottage at Halls Harbour, working on quilts together,
attending horse and ox pulls and taking in fall exhibitions. Since
November 2015, Lawson resided at Kingswood Assisted Living Residence
in Hammonds Plains, Nova Scotia. He is survived by his wife, Vivian
